
Back of Book:
In a world where little girls must learn to stand tall, A Girl’s Bill of Rights boldly declares the rights of every woman and girl: power, confidence, freedom, and consent. Author Amy B. Mucha and illustrator Addy Rivera Sonda present a diverse cast of characters standing up for themselves and proudly celebrating the joy and power of being a girl.
My Review:
I received a digital copy of this picture book from author Amy B. Mucha in exchange for an honest review.
“A Girl’s Bill of Rights by debut author Amy B. Mucha is an inspirational story that encourages girls of all ages to stand up for themselves and have confidence. The story follows several different girls throughout their day as they are confronted with difficult situations. in each scenario, the first-person text empowers girls to stand up for their feelings, and do what is right for them. The story includes examples like having the right to laugh, cry, make choices, and make mistakes. The illustrations by Addy Rivera Sonda showcase a diverse group of girls doing different activities. Her bright images allow readers of all ages to connect to the story. This lovely story celebrates the many attributes of girls.
